The Limitations of Conventional Asset Management

Traditional models of asset management in insurance companies often suffer from significant limitations. These include:

- Data Silos: Information is locked in isolated systems, preventing a holistic view of assets and liabilities.

- Manual Intervention: Processes such as data entry, reporting, and analysis rely on human input, increasing the risk of errors and inefficiencies.

- Delayed Decision-Making: Without real-time data, decision-makers cannot respond swiftly to market changes, impacting the speed and effectiveness of asset restructuring.

These limitations hinder the ability of insurance institutions to efficiently manage and restructure NPAs, leading to increased financial risk and missed opportunities.

Implementing KanBo software for financial restructuring: A step-by-step guide

KanBo Cookbook: Managing Non-Performing Assets (NPAs) through Digital Transformation

Introduction

This cookbook-style guide will utilize KanBo's advanced features to systematically enhance the oversight and restructuring of Non-Performing Assets (NPAs) in the insurance industry. Our solution will ensure real-time analytics, robust portfolio governance, and effective interdepartmental coordination, addressing the constraints of traditional asset management.

KanBo Features Overview

Familiarize yourself with the following KanBo features that will be employed in our solution:

1. KanBo Hierarchy: Workspaces, spaces, and cards structure for task organization.

2. Real-Time Dashboards & Views: Gantt Chart View, Forecast Chart View, and Card Statistics.

3. Centralized Data Repositories: Break down silos.

4. Activity Streams: Track actions and ensure accountability.

5. Card Relations: Establish dependencies and workflows.

6. Automated Workflows: Reduce manual intervention.

7. Document Management: Use Space Documents and Document Sources for data uniformity.

8. Interdepartmental Coordination: Use @mentions and Shared Spaces for communication.

Step-by-Step Solution

Step 1: Develop a Centralized Asset Repository

1. Create a Workspace: Design a workspace titled 'NPA Management Workspace' to centralize all assets, housing all related spaces under one roof.

2. Set Up Spaces: Within this workspace, establish separate spaces for each major asset category (Real Estate, Loans, etc.) or asset management team.

3. Document Sources: Integrate multiple document sources per space, ensuring that different departments can access and update documents seamlessly.

Step 2: Implement Real-Time Analytics and Reporting

1. Enable Real-Time Views:

- Use the Forecast Chart View in each space to continuously monitor asset performance and market trends.

- Deploy Time Chart and Gantt Chart Views for long-term strategy visualization and compliance tracking.

2. Utilize Card Statistics: Regularly generate card statistics reports to gain insights into asset activity, providing data-driven decisions on necessary adjustments.

Step 3: Streamline Workflow Automation

1. Automated Card Actions: Deploy automated workflows within KanBo to execute routine tasks such as document updates and task assignments, reducing manual legwork.

2. Implement Card Blockers: Use global and local card blockers to highlight and manage issues hindering asset performance, allowing prioritized resolutions.

Step 4: Enhance Interdepartmental Collaboration

1. Use Shared Spaces: Create shared spaces for cross-department initiatives like asset divestment strategies, enabling collaboration among stakeholders and external partners.

2. @Mentions and Comments: Foster team communication and ensure decisions are well-informed by tagging relevant users in card comments and discussions.

Step 5: Foster Robust Portfolio Governance

1. Portfolio Setup: Establish a Portfolio Governance Board within the 'NPA Management Workspace' containing parent cards for each asset type.

2. Card Relations: Map card relations to designate the hierarchy and precedence of asset tasks, applying the Mind Map View for intuitive organization.

3. Assign Responsible Persons: Designate responsible persons for each card, ensuring clarity and accountability for tasks.

Glossary and terms

Introduction to KanBo Glossary

This glossary serves as a comprehensive guide to understanding the core concepts and features of KanBo, a collaborative work management platform designed to streamline tasks and enhance productivity through its hierarchical structure of workspaces, spaces, and cards. The terms listed in this glossary are essential for users looking to navigate and utilize KanBo efficiently, focusing on key areas such as user management, card management, document handling, and reporting within the platform.

Core Concepts & Navigation

- KanBo Hierarchy: The organizational structure of KanBo consisting of three tiers—Workspaces, Spaces, and Cards—designed for efficient project and task management.

- Spaces: Fundamental units within workspaces where tasks (represented as cards) are managed and organized, acting as collections of related activities.

- Cards: The smallest unit within KanBo, representing individual tasks, actions, or items within a space.

- MySpace: A personalized area where users can aggregate and manage selected cards from different spaces by using "mirror cards."

- Space Views: Various formats in which a space can be displayed, including Kanban, List, Table, Calendar, and Mind Map, allowing for customized visualization of tasks.

User Management

- KanBo Users: Individuals registered on the platform with defined roles and permissions to access and manage spaces and tasks.

- Access Levels: Different levels of user access within the system, ranging from owners to visitors, each with specific permissions.

- Mentions: A feature to tag users in comments and chats by using the "@" symbol, helping to draw attention to specific discussions or tasks.

Workspace and Space Management

- Workspaces: Containers that group spaces together to provide a broader organizational structure within KanBo.

- Space Types: Configurations that determine user access and privacy, including Standard, Private, and Shared spaces.

- Space Templates: Predefined configurations used to create new spaces with consistent settings and structures.

Card Management

- Card Structure: The framework of a card, the primary work unit in KanBo, where task details are entered and managed.

- Mirror Cards: Instances of cards that appear in MySpace and correspond to original cards from other spaces.

- Card Relations: The capability to link cards together, forming parent-child relationships and complex workflows.

Document Management

- Card Documents: Links to files stored in external libraries connected to one or more cards for centralized information access.

- Document Sources: External libraries like SharePoint, integrated into spaces for shared file usage across different teams.

Searching and Filtering

- KanBo Search: A powerful search tool that allows users to find cards, comments, documents, and users across the platform.

- Filtering Cards: The ability to apply various criteria to narrow down task lists and focus on specific cards within spaces.

Reporting & Visualization

- Activity Streams: Historical records of actions and updates within spaces or attributed to users, providing insights into ongoing activities.

- Gantt Chart View: A time-based bar chart view ideal for scheduling and managing complex, long-term projects.

- Forecast Chart View: A predictive visualization tool that compares scenarios to estimate progress and completion timelines.

Key Considerations

- Permissions: The roles and permissions system that controls user access to various spaces and features within KanBo.

- Customization: Options available in KanBo to tailor the platform with custom fields, views, and templates for unique workflows.

- Integration: The ability of KanBo to seamlessly integrate with external systems like SharePoint for enhanced document management.
